Android App Development Company
As an Android app development company, MMC Global creates fast, user-friendly Android apps for phones, tablets, smartwatches, and Android TV, built with modern design and built to scale.
What We Do Best in Android App Development Services
Custom Android App Development
Our expertise in custom Android app development is highly promising because we own dedicated professional Android app developers. We utilize the utmost technologies, including programming languages such as Kotlin, Java, and C++; development environments such as Android Studio, Eclipse, and Visual Studio Code; and Frameworks such as Android SDK, JetPack components, Flutter, and React Native.
Android UI/UX Designing
Building an app requires a thoughtful UI/UX design strategy that follows a complete user guide and visual hierarchy, enabling users to enjoy exceptional experiences across the app. From following brand guidelines in theme to hyper-personalized user experience and captivating animations, we create thought-provoking mockups and prototypes that visualize your final product before development.
Android App Testing
At MMC Global, we have a huge pool of dedicated testing resources and QA engineers who help us build robust, errorless, and highly functional applications. Our team fetches out bugs, identifies security weak points, and points out all cosmetic errors to resolve hand-to-hand before executing further steps. From unit testing to regression testing and anything in between, your app will go through all major to minor testing processes.
Android App Development Consultation
Our expert Android app development consultants encourage you to identify the need for mobile applications, study your audience preferences, perform complete auditing, assess the market to build competitive solutions, and suggest what is best for your business. From technology selection to resource allocation, our experts skim every detail to deliver a million-dollar solution.
Multi-Platform Deployment
MMC Global specializes in smooth app deployment over multiple platforms without disturbing internal and external app environments. Our deployment strategy reduces time to market and saves development costs by enhancing the capabilities by integrating APIs to deploy on other deployment models, such as on-premises, cloud, or hybrid deployment.
Continuous Support & Maintenance
With our dedicated team of tech support, we ensure round-the-clock app support and maintenance services, enabling your app to be functional and flawless all the time with routine updates and maintenance
Our Successful Android App Development Projects
As a trusted Android app development company, we’ve delivered 1,000+ high-quality apps for businesses around the world. Our portfolio includes fast, secure, and user-friendly Android applications built for smartphones, tablets, wearables, and Android TV.
Our Proven Android App Development Process
Our tried and tested Android app development process always works well in delivering projects on time, measuring progress throughout the development process, and ensuring proper collaboration between the team and clients.
Planning & Evaluation
We carefully analyze the client's ideas, refine collaborative concepts, and develop unique, innovative app solutions that align perfectly with their goals
Scalable UI & Architecture Development
Our comprehensive development phase covers both frontend and backend, utilizing an API-first approach and seamless coding practices to build robust applications.
Efficient App Deployment
With a well-structured deployment strategy, we seamlessly transition your app to the production environment and launch it successfully for users.
UI/UX Design & Prototyping
We conduct in-depth research on audience demographics to create intuitive UI designs and interactive prototypes that ensure an outstanding user experience.
Testing & Quality Assurance
Our dedicated QA team performs various testing methods, from unit testing to regression, ensuring the app is bug-free, efficient, and high-performing.
Support & Performance Optimization
From 24/7 technical support and regular maintenance to feature enhancements, MMC Global ensures your app is optimized and runs smoothly.
App Ideation & Strategic Planning
We first analyze the market and improvise the competitors' vision to build a unique web app solution.
UI/UX Design & Prototyping
We conduct in-depth research on audience demographics to create intuitive UI designs and interactive prototypes that ensure an outstanding user experience.
Scalable UI & Architecture Development
Our comprehensive development phase covers both frontend and backend, utilizing an API-first approach and seamless coding practices to build robust applications.
Testing & Quality Assurance
Our dedicated QA team performs various testing methods, from unit testing to regression, ensuring the app is bug-free, efficient, and high-performing.
Efficient App Deployment
With a well-structured deployment strategy, we seamlessly transition your app to the production environment and launch it successfully for users.
Support & Performance Optimization
From 24/7 technical support and regular maintenance to feature enhancements, MMC Global ensures your app is optimized and runs smoothly.
What Makes Our Android Apps Different
01 Secure Architecture
We build Android apps with strong security, adding extra encryption to protect data between the app and servers. Safety is our priority.
02 Test-Driven Development
Our team writes and runs tests continuously during development to catch and fix bugs early, ensuring a smooth and reliable app experience.
03 User-Centered Design
We design easy-to-use, attractive apps focused on your users’ needs, improving engagement and making sure your app looks great on all devices.
04 Native Android Coding
We develop apps using native Android languages like Java and Kotlin for faster, smoother, and more efficient app performance.
05 Scalability & Speed
Our apps are built to grow with your business, working fast and using less battery so users have a great experience over time.
06 Continuous Improvement
We monitor app performance and user feedback to regularly update your app, fixing issues and adding features to keep it fresh.
Top Android App Development Services
We create Android apps that are secure, user-friendly, and packed with the latest features. Our developers use Java, Kotlin, Android Studio, Jetpack, and other native tools to build apps that perform well.
Our experienced team has been making Android apps since the platform began. We build apps that work smoothly on all screen sizes and support both new and older Android versions.
Starting with a small team, we now have offices in New York and Massachusetts. We’ve delivered great apps for startups and large companies, gaining strong recognition in the industry.
Tools and Tech We Use for Android App Development
Building an Android app requires using various design and development tools. Discover the top technologies we use to create powerful and smooth apps for Google’s mobile devices.
Ionic
React Native
Flutter
Xamarin
NativeScript
Angular
Framework7
Corona SDK
Laravel
Django
Ruby-on-Rails
ExpressJS
Flask
Spring
ASP.NET-Core
PostgreSQL
MongoDB
MySQL
SQLite
Microsoft SQL Server
DynamoDB
MariaDB
Appium
XCUITest
EarlGrey
Selendroid
Adobe XD
Figma
Sketch
Jenkins
Ansible
Git
Kubernetes
Docker
GitLab
Nagios
NativeScript
Ionic
React Native
Flutter
Xamarin
NativeScript
Angular
Framework7
Corona SDK
Laravel
Django
Ruby-on-Rails
ExpressJS
Flask
Spring
ASP.NET-Core
PostgreSQL
MongoDB
MySQL
SQLite
Microsoft SQL Server
DynamoDB
MariaDB
Appium
XCUITest
EarlGrey
Selendroid
Adobe XD
Figma
Sketch
Jenkins
Ansible
Git
Kubernetes
Docker
GitLab
Nagios
NativeScript
Client Feedbak That Motivates Us
Our client’s satisfaction and contentment motivate us to deliver out-of-the-box services.
Great experience working with this excellent team for the development and launch of my App. Worked closely with key members Trevor, Jessica & Moona who all displayed diligence and constant sense of urgency. Prompt attention and quick resolution of concerns contributed to a seamless experience.
My experience was 5/5 and it started with customer service. After speaking with Trevor he helped me out a lot. He even sent me a few options to see what project I liked the most. He gave a timeline for when the team would complete the job I asked for and they were right on time. Will absolutely return for future projects.
I would definitely recommend this company. Trevor Michaels, Project Coordinator was AMAZING from beginning to end. He was thorough, patient and understood the task at hand. We were truly pleased with the outcome. Thanks again Trevor for your professionalism and for providing flawless service!
Richard and his team did a great job contacting me and keeping me updated regarding my project. I was in the process of trying to build my project on my own, and it looked terrible; however, Richard and his team saved my project. I will keep in touch with this company when I need their help again.
Got Something on Your Mind? Let’s Make It Happen!
Fill out this quick form, and let’s make something amazing together! Whether it’s a question, an idea, or just a hello—we’re here to listen and respond. Start your digital transformation journey with us today!
News and insights

Top 05 Frameworks Recommended For Android App Development
Android app development has a massive market share due to the high demand for Android devices. The war between Android and iOS devices is unstoppable as they both provide optimized

Android Studio 2022 – Developers Prefer Android Studio Over Eclipse
In the tech industry, everything has to be backed by a source. If an app development process takes place, it must have an environment. In this industry, an environment is

Kotlin Development: A Fine Dawn in Android App Development
As far as history goes, Java has been the official programing language for android app development, especially for Google. However, in 2017, Google made a big decision and became Kotlin-oriented.
Additional Services We Provide
We provide everything you need for your mobile app. Check out other services that can help improve your product and its performance.
We create apps specifically for Apple devices like iPhones and iPads. Our iOS apps are designed to deliver smooth performance and a great user experience.
We develop apps for smartwatches and other wearable devices. These apps are designed to be lightweight, fast, and easy to use on small screens.
We build web-based applications that work on any browser. Our web apps are reliable, fast, and accessible from desktops, tablets, or phones.
We create apps that run on both Android and iOS with a single codebase. This approach saves time and cost while reaching more users.
Progressive Web App Development (PWA)
We develop Progressive Web Apps that combine the best of web and mobile apps. PWAs load quickly, work offline, and give a native app-like experience.
Frequently Asked Questions
Can we schedule a call to talk about my app idea and your skills?
Yes, we are happy to talk by call or email whichever is easier for you.
Do you code in Java or Kotlin?
We use both Java and Kotlin. Java is the official Android language, but Kotlin helps us add modern features and improve security.
My app doesn’t work on the latest Android phones. Do I need a full rebuild?
No, you can hire us to upgrade your existing app so it works smoothly on the newest Android phones and OS versions.
Should I get a tablet version of my Android app?
Yes, if your users are on tablets, it’s a good idea to create a tablet-friendly version of your app.
Do you make apps for all Android devices and versions?
How much does it usually cost to build an Android app?
There’s no fixed price. The cost depends on things like app features, design, hours needed, and team size.
Do you build the app back-end too?
Yes, we develop strong and scalable back-end systems and custom APIs to help you manage the app and control data.
Do you sign NDA and NC agreements?
Yes, we are happy to sign legal agreements to protect your information.
Can we meet for coffee?
Yes! If you’re in NYC, Walpole, Boston, or nearby, just tell us your schedule and we’ll set up a meeting.



























